Hypomania in clinical practice

نویسندگان

  • Daniel J. Smith
  • Nassir Ghaemi
چکیده

‘In hypomania, there is an increased pressure of speech with prolixity, an abnormal liveliness of expressive movements, superficial bustling activity and a tendency to be argumentative and irritable if thwarted in any way. The patient is interested in everything, starts many projects, and finishes none . . . the elated mood leads to faulty judgement and a lack of consideration for others . . . hypersexuality may lead to venereal disease in men and pregnancy in women . . . the mental illness may be obvious only to the relatives and doctors, and other outside observers may merely regard the patient as a cheerful chap or somewhat of a “card” ’ (Fish, quoted by Hamilton, 1974: p. 73).
